Nashville, NC
Funeral services for Annie Laura Lancaster, age 91, who died on Thursday, July 23, 2026, will be held on Saturday, August 1, 2026 at 2:00p.m. from the Galatia A.M.E. Church in Nashville, NC.
She is survived by four sons, Quentin Machen (Monica) of Laurel, MD, Dwight Machen and Tracey Lancaster both of Nashville, NC and Terry Lancaster (Michelle) of Silver Spring, MD, two sisters, Jean Williams and Louisa McBeth both of Nashville, NC, nine grandchildren and eight great grandchildren.
Visitation will be held Saturday, August 1, 2026 from 1:00p.m. until 2:00 p.m. at Galatia A.M.E. Church.
